Field Equipment Technician you will be responsible for a broad range of mechanical and electronic installation, diagnostics, repair and maintenance activities involving fuel tanks and computer electronics equipment used in supplying and managing our customers' petroleum product needs and maintaining on-board truck computer equipment for the World Kinect Corporation Fleet of delivery trucks. Location: Kansas City, KS Responsibilities
- Take Direction from the Supervisor, Field Equipment Technician
- Assess equipment to accurately diagnose and repair issues.
- Liaise with clients to determine their equipment requirements and communicate any defects of problems.
- Keep an accurate log of all work performed.
- Adhere to company work safety policies and OSHA regulations.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
- Setup monitors for fuel usage on customers above ground tanks and gas stations.
- Install pumps and monitoring systems on tanks up to 30 thousand gallons.
- Install and repair GPS and PDI equipment for company truck fleet.
- Responsible for maintaining office and company truck inventory Equipment.
- Responsible for installing, maintaining, repairing, and inspecting fuel dispensing systems and related equipment at various locations, including gas stations, businesses, and industrial sites, ensuring their safe and efficient operation by performing routine maintenance, troubleshooting malfunctions, and adhering to industry regulations and safety standards
- Troubleshooting, and maintenance of equipment.
- Work closely with vendors to ensure monitors are in compliance with the established guidelines to ensure proper fuel measurements and usage.
- Coordinate with vendors to do site work when required for customers that sites are outside of commuting area.
- Installing new fuel tanks, pumps, dispensers, and associated components at customer sites.
